Hi, I’m trying to restore the factory image onto a new drive and I’m getting the above error pretty much as soon as the installer gui shows up. I can only click on OK, after which system reboots. There is nothing in the log. Media verifies as OK during startup… What could be the cause? The only difference between the factory system and the current config is the 2x nvme drives that have a leftover MD based raid setup. Could this be an issue?

Thanks for responding. This is a Precision 3650, and I was using the latest recovery image from Dell's website (believe it's 20.04.3). The issue was definitely related to the presence of MD raid partitions. Once I've deleted them, the recovery process worked.
